Harvard Ukrainian Research Institute, Date: 1978 8vo (21.5 cm), XXXIX, 248 pp. Printed wrappers (minor shelf-wear). This bibliography deals with the literary manifestations of cultural and religious nonconformity and political dissident in the Ukrainian Soviet Socialist Republic during the period from 1955 to 1975. It registers with annotations the uncensored material circulating in the Ukraine, and includes material in Ukrainian, Russian, and English that was later published in the West. 1978.
